Retail technology provider Cegid has unveiled its new in-store omnichannel point-of-sale (POS) solution, dubbed Shopping, to provide better experience to digitally-driven shoppers.
Available to retailers on fixed and mobile POS devices, Shopping is designed to facilitate store associates to respond to online, mobile and omnichannel journey of customers.
The software solution is intended to bridge the online and offline shopping experience for sales associates, enabling them to offer various omnichannel services.
The Clienteling capability of the solution delivers insights into the online journey of a customer before their visit, while its Cataloging feature provides digital catalogue of all products and their data, customer feedback, images and on-hand inventory for associates.
These capabilities are expected to allow personalised customer service in stores, resulting in customer engagement initiatives and maximum sales.
As the solution is powered by cloud, it can be accessed on-premise or through a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) subscription model that enables quick rollout at global stores or addition of an extra POS during busy periods.
